"Beautifully ripe and inviting, the bouquet shows apricot, rockmelon, vanilla and roasted hazelnut characters, leading to a rounded palate that's succulent and creamy. Flavoursome and  immediately appealing with ripe fruit flavours and elegant complexity. At its best: now to 2024" Sam Kim, Wine Orbit, 2021

A classic expression of ripe complex Hawkes Bay chardonnay bursting with lifted aromas of lemon, melon and peach supported by butterscotch and smoky oak. The palate is concentrated and fresh with a creamy texture and smooth dry finish.

This chardonnay is a mix of clones Mendoza and Fifteen, from the Bridge Pa and Crownthorpe districts in Hawke’s Bay. Free draining stony gravels are the pre-dominant soil structure in this area. The crop was kept low and well exposed to ensure even ripening and optimal flavour development.

This Chardonnay was fermented with a range of yeasts, in both barrels and stainless steel tanks. Once fermentation was completed, the wine was left for an extended period on yeast lees, with a portion undergoing malolactic fermentation. This has helped to promote textural qualities and mouth feel. This wine exhibits stonefruit and ripe citrus flavours with a rich, buttery texture.

Food Pairing: Delicious on its own this Chardonnay is a superb match with a wide range of foods including barbecued salmon fillets, pan fried flounder in garlic butter, roast chicken stuffed with lemon and thyme, and camembert cheese on water crackers. Ready to drink now, or cellar until 2023.
